Turner lost against Highland Park back in January, and unfortunately they wound up with the same result on Tuesday. The Turner Lions lost 3-0 to the Highland Park Scots. While losing is never fun, the Lions can't take it too hard given the team's big disadvantage in MaxPreps' Texas soccer rankings (they are ranked 262nd, while the Scots are ranked 13th).
Turner now has a losing record of 5-6. As for Highland Park, they have been performing incredibly well recently as they've won ten of their last 12 games. That's provided a nice bump to their 13-2 record this season.
Turner will head out on the road to face off against Creekview at 5:30 p.m. on Friday. Turner is facing Creekview at the right time seeing as Creekview is stuck on a three-game losing streak. As for Highland Park, they will challenge Wakeland at 5:45 p.m. on Friday. Wakeland will roll in looking for their sixth straight win, something Highland Park surely won't give up without a fight.
